发布时间:2024-07-07 浏览次数:244
在数字化时代,网站不再仅仅是静态信息的展示板,而是企业与用户沟通的桥梁,尤其是在移动互联网高速发展的背景下,响应式设计已成为网站开发的标配。响应式设计使网站能自动适应各种屏幕尺寸,无论是台式机、笔记本、平板还是智能手机,都能呈现出良好的视觉效果和使用体验。然而,响应式设计的实现往往伴随着性能优化的挑战。本文将探讨在响应式设计下,如何通过一系列技巧和技术,实现高性能的邢台网站开发,为用户提供流畅、高效的访问体验。
一、理解响应式设计与性能的关系
响应式设计通过CSS媒体查询、流体网格布局和灵活的图像管理等技术,实现了网站内容在不同设备上的自适应展示。然而,这些特性也可能导致网站加载时间延长,尤其是当涉及到大量图像资源和复杂的布局调整时。因此,在邢台网站开发中,平衡设计的灵活性与网页的加载速度,是实现高性能响应式设计的关键。
二、高性能响应式设计的策略
1. 优化图像资源
- 使用适当的图像格式:根据图像类型选择合适的格式,如JPEG适合照片,PNG适合有透明背景的图形,SVG则适用于矢量图形。
- 图片懒加载:只在图片即将进入可视区域时才开始加载,减少初始加载时间。
- 自适应图片尺寸:利用`<picture>`标签和`srcset`属性,根据设备屏幕尺寸提供不同分辨率的图像,避免在小屏幕上加载高清大图。
2. 代码优化
- 压缩HTML、CSS和JavaScript文件:去除不必要的空格、注释和换行符,减小文件体积,加快下载速度。
- 异步加载非关键CSS和JS:通过`async`和`defer`属性,确保首屏内容快速渲染,提高首屏加载速度。
- 使用CDN分发静态资源:利用内容分发网络,缩短用户与服务器的距离,提高资源加载速度。
3. 利用缓存策略
- 浏览器缓存:通过设置HTTP缓存控制头,如`Cache-Control`和`Expires`,让浏览器存储静态资源,减少重复请求。
- 服务端缓存:利用服务器端缓存机制,如Varnish或Memcached,存储频繁访问的数据,减少数据库查询次数。
4. 避免重排和重绘
- 避免使用CSS属性触发重排和重绘:例如,尽量避免在频繁修改的元素上使用`display`、`position`、`width`和`height`等属性。
- 使用CSS层叠顺序优化布局:合理规划CSS规则的优先级,减少不必要的层叠冲突。
5. 优化前端框架和库
- 选择轻量级框架:React、Vue等现代前端框架提供了虚拟DOM等技术,减少了DOM操作,提高了页面响应速度。
- 按需加载组件:利用Webpack等模块打包工具,实现代码分割,按需加载组件,减少初次加载时间。
三、性能测试与监控
- 使用工具进行性能测试:如Lighthouse、PageSpeed Insights等,定期检查网站性能,找出瓶颈。
- 设立性能预算:定义网站的性能指标,如加载时间、资源大小限制等,确保网站开发过程中的决策不会牺牲性能。
四、结语:持续优化,追求完善
响应式设计下的高性能网站开发是一个持续迭代和优化的过程。邢台网站开发公司需要紧跟技术前沿,不断探索新的优化技巧,同时保持对用户需求和体验的关注。通过上述策略的应用,结合细致入微的性能监控和测试,可以打造出既美观又高效的响应式网站,为用户提供一流的数字体验。在这个过程中,保持开放的心态,积极采纳用户反馈,不断调整优化策略,是实现持续成功的不二法门。
一诺互联提供网站建设,网站制作,网站开发,网站设计,网页开发,网站定制,网页设计等服务,帮助企业提高知名度和影响力,提高企业网上竞争力。我们的客户来自各行各业,为了共同目标,工作上密切配合,从创业型小企业到行业有影响力的网站建设公司,感谢他们对我们的高要求,感谢他们从不同领域给我们带来的挑战,让我们的团队用头脑与智慧给客户带来惊喜。
我们简单,可信赖!
您给我们信任,我们给您惊喜。
18年网站建设经验,服务超过3000+企业。
自主研发后台管理系统,服务行业龙头超过70家。
营销型网站建设专家,完备的项目流程管理体系。
网站建设与网站优化相结合,实现价值较大化。
具有价值的网站开发,别具一格,完善售后服务。
十八年磨一剑,一诺互联立足于北京至今已服务超过3000多家客户,我们一直秉承通过网站建设和SEO优化相结合模式,将品牌视觉和网络营销,整合成强大的突破力,帮助企业获得更多客户资源。以"量身定制,注重实效"的一站式服务,不断刷新行业标准,成就网站建设和网站优化品牌服务机构,坚信网站建设,网站开发和网站seo在企业发展中所起到的重要作用。